WABON Assumes Regulatory Authority for Nursing Assistants July 1

In 2025, Senate Bill 5051 was enacted to streamline oversight of the Nursing Assistant (NA) profession by consolidating regulatory authority. Effective July 1, 2026, responsibility for credentialing and disciplinary actions will transfer from the Washington State Secretary of Health to the Washington State Board of Nursing.

This change means that the Board of Nursing will serve as the primary point of contact for NA credentialing and discipline matters beginning July 1, 2026.

What does this mean for you:
  • Beginning July 1, 2026, please reach out to WABON with any questions related to your nursing assistant credential at 360-236-4703 or [email protected].
  • Continue to use the Department of Health’s Provider Credential Search to verify credentials.
  • Applications, renewals, and complaints related to nursing assistant credentials will still need to be submitted through the Department of Health’s HELMS Online System.
  • Information related to nursing assistant credentials (NAR, NAC, and Medication Assistant Endorsement) will now be accessible on the WABON website.
